        def write_message_unlocked():
            if self._socket.protocol is None:
                # Tornado is maybe supposed to do this, but in fact it
                # tries to do _socket.protocol.write_message when protocol
                # is None and throws AttributeError or something. So avoid
                # trying to write to the closed socket. There doesn't seem
                # to be an obvious public function to check if the socket
                # is closed.
                raise WebSocketError("Connection to the server has been closed")

            future = self._socket.write_message(message, binary)
            if future is None:
                # tornado >= 4.3 gives us a Future, simulate that
                # with this fake Future on < 4.3
                future = Future()
                future.set_result(None)
            # don't yield this future or we're blocking on ourselves!
            raise gen.Return(future)
